Investment Analysis

Pros

  • Lam Research is a global leader in semiconductor manufacturing equipment, serving major chipmakers and benefiting from strong demand in AI and high-performance computing.
  • The company reported robust revenue growth of 23.68% and earnings growth of nearly 40% in 2025, reflecting strong operational performance and market demand.
  • Lam Research maintains a significant market presence and invests heavily in R&D, supporting innovation and long-term competitiveness in advanced chip production.

Considerations

  • Analyst price targets suggest a potential downside, with consensus forecasts indicating a decline of over 10% from current levels over the next year.
  • The stock has a high price-to-earnings ratio, which may indicate it is currently overvalued relative to its earnings performance.
  • Lam Research's share price is volatile and sensitive to broader market swings, with a beta above 1.8, increasing risk for investors during market downturns.

Pros

  • Qualcomm is a foundational player in wireless technology, holding a dominant position in mobile chipsets and licensing, with broad industry influence.
  • The company benefits from recurring revenue streams through its licensing business, which provides stable cash flow alongside product sales.
  • Qualcomm is expanding into high-growth areas such as automotive and IoT, diversifying its revenue base beyond traditional mobile markets.

Considerations

  • Qualcomm faces ongoing regulatory scrutiny and legal challenges related to its licensing practices, which could impact profitability and operations.
  • The company's growth is closely tied to the smartphone market, which is maturing and subject to cyclical demand fluctuations.
  • Recent analyst sentiment has been cautious, with some downgrades and concerns about competitive pressures in the semiconductor sector.
